About the Role

As a Data Science Engineer on our Data Measurement Science team, you'll be responsible for driving improvements across our portfolio of offerings by using data to inform business decisions. You'll work collaboratively with cross-functional teams to develop, drive, and oversee new strategies that ensure the growth of the business and the overall bottom line.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op data processing pipelines that integrate streaming, advertising, and other feeds at the terabyte scale, ensuring seamless data flow and analysis.
  • Collaborate with the team to transform existing machine learning code into portable and automated services, en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of our data-driven solutions.
  • Expand your skills in data governance and DevOps best practices by supporting ongoing team efforts to integrate data catalogues, data lineage, and CI/CD solutions into day-to-day operations.
  • Work cross-functionally to ensure our data product is aligned with the goals of each strategic sales vertical and the business as a whole, driving business growth and revenue.
  • Publish audience attributes across an array of ad-serving endpoints, enabling targeted advertising and enhancing customer engagement.
  • Analyze the performance of models in real-world campaigns and collaborate with the audience modeling team to optimize and refine the models, ensuring continuous improvement.

Essential Qualifications

To be successful in this role, you'll need to possess the following essential qualifications:

  • A minimum of 3 years of related work experience in data science, engineering, or a comparable field.
  • A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Software, Electrical or Electronics Engineering, or a comparable field of study.
  • Strong SQL skills, with a preference for processing large datasets in BigQuery and Snowflake.
  • Good Python skills, including a demonstrated ability to read and understand code.
  • Experience collaborating on team projects in Git and GitHub.
  • A detail-oriented approach with a passion for organization and elegance.

Preferred Qualifications

While not essential, the following preferred qualifications will be considered a plus:

  • Experience in data process orchestration tools such as Airflow.
  • Experience in infrastructure-as-code tools such as Terraform.
  • Containerized development patterns using Docker and Kubernetes.
  • Other cloud computing experience, including GCP and AWS.

Compensation, Perks, and Benefits

We offer a competitive salary range of $99,600 to $153,500 per year, depending on your ge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. In addition to your base salary, you may be eligible for a bonus and/or long-term incentive units as part of our compensation package. We also provide a full range of medical, financial, and other benefits to support your overall well-being.
